Functional Description ? help Back to Top
Source Description
UniProtTranscription factor required for sugar partitioning from leaves to anthers during male reproductive development. Required for the production of functional pollen grains. Binds to the promoter of the anther-specific sugar transporter MST8 and regulates its expression. Regulates the expression of genes involved in sugar partitioning in flower, such as the sugar transporter SUT3, the invertase INV4, the UDP-glucose pyrophosphorylase UGP2 and the starch synthase WAXY.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:20305120}.
